§ 25-3403 — DEFINITIONS

Idaho·Title 25 ANIMALS·Ch. 34 PORK PROMOTION ASSESSMENT ACT

In this chapter:

(1)"Association" means the Idaho pork producers association, inc., an Idaho nonprofit corporation.
(2)"Buyer" means any person who buys, receives or assembles swine for his own account, or for the account of another person for feeding, breeding, slaughter or any other purpose.
(3)"Department" means the Idaho department of agriculture.
(4)"Market" means to sell, barter, exchange, slaughter for sale or otherwise dispose of a porcine animal in commerce.
(5)"Person" means an individual, a partnership, a corporation, a firm, an agency or other business unit.
(6)"Porcine animal" means all breeds of domestic porcine and all wild and exotic porcine.
(7)"Pork producer" means a person who owns, manages or has a financial interest in production of porcine animals in the state
